Reorganise HAL so multiple HAL versions can be built in parallel
authorGé van Geldorp <ge@gse.nl>
Fri, 3 Dec 2004 20:10:45 +0000 (20:10 +0000)
committerGé van Geldorp <ge@gse.nl>
Fri, 3 Dec 2004 20:10:45 +0000 (20:10 +0000)
commit92ed2da0dae20704c7260a5a6b6e804aca865a3b
treeb3a023ef30bac9ffa7b22f2e4fdbb22f5d4f5a39
parentbd2288fed5073695bb8dffce9d6b04fea868599a
Reorganise HAL so multiple HAL versions can be built in parallel

svn path=/trunk/; revision=11909
46 files changed:
reactos/Makefile
reactos/hal/halx86/generic/adapter.c [moved from reactos/hal/halx86/adapter.c with 99% similarity]
reactos/hal/halx86/generic/beep.c [moved from reactos/hal/halx86/beep.c with 100% similarity]
reactos/hal/halx86/generic/bus.c [moved from reactos/hal/halx86/bus.c with 99% similarity]
reactos/hal/halx86/generic/display.c [moved from reactos/hal/halx86/display.c with 99% similarity]
reactos/hal/halx86/generic/dma.c [moved from reactos/hal/halx86/dma.c with 99% similarity]
reactos/hal/halx86/generic/drive.c [moved from reactos/hal/halx86/drive.c with 93% similarity]
reactos/hal/halx86/generic/enum.c [moved from reactos/hal/halx86/enum.c with 87% similarity]
reactos/hal/halx86/generic/fmutex.c [moved from reactos/hal/halx86/fmutex.c with 95% similarity]
reactos/hal/halx86/generic/halinit.c [moved from reactos/hal/halx86/halinit.c with 83% similarity]
reactos/hal/halx86/generic/ipi.c [new file with mode: 0644]
reactos/hal/halx86/generic/irql.c [moved from reactos/hal/halx86/irql.c with 99% similarity]
reactos/hal/halx86/generic/isa.c [moved from reactos/hal/halx86/isa.c with 95% similarity]
reactos/hal/halx86/generic/kdbg.c [moved from reactos/hal/halx86/kdbg.c with 99% similarity]
reactos/hal/halx86/generic/mca.c [moved from reactos/hal/halx86/mca.c with 97% similarity]
reactos/hal/halx86/generic/misc.c [moved from reactos/hal/halx86/misc.c with 67% similarity]
reactos/hal/halx86/generic/pci.c [moved from reactos/hal/halx86/pci.c with 99% similarity]
reactos/hal/halx86/generic/portio.c [moved from reactos/hal/halx86/portio.c with 99% similarity]
reactos/hal/halx86/generic/processor.c [new file with mode: 0644]
reactos/hal/halx86/generic/pwroff.c [moved from reactos/hal/halx86/pwroff.c with 97% similarity]
reactos/hal/halx86/generic/reboot.c [moved from reactos/hal/halx86/reboot.c with 96% similarity]
reactos/hal/halx86/generic/resource.c [new file with mode: 0644]
reactos/hal/halx86/generic/spinlock.c [moved from reactos/hal/halx86/spinlock.c with 97% similarity]
reactos/hal/halx86/generic/sysbus.c [moved from reactos/hal/halx86/sysbus.c with 94% similarity]
reactos/hal/halx86/generic/sysinfo.c [moved from reactos/hal/halx86/sysinfo.c with 100% similarity]
reactos/hal/halx86/generic/time.c [moved from reactos/hal/halx86/time.c with 100% similarity]
reactos/hal/halx86/generic/timer.c [moved from reactos/hal/halx86/timer.c with 99% similarity]
reactos/hal/halx86/include/hal.h
reactos/hal/halx86/mp/.cvsignore [moved from reactos/hal/halx86/.cvsignore with 100% similarity]
reactos/hal/halx86/mp/Makefile [moved from reactos/hal/halx86/Makefile with 63% similarity]
reactos/hal/halx86/mp/apic.c [moved from reactos/hal/halx86/apic.c with 99% similarity]
reactos/hal/halx86/mp/halinit_mp.c [new file with mode: 0644]
reactos/hal/halx86/mp/halmp.rc [moved from reactos/hal/halx86/halx86mp.rc with 100% similarity]
reactos/hal/halx86/mp/ipi_mp.c [new file with mode: 0644]
reactos/hal/halx86/mp/mps.S [moved from reactos/hal/halx86/mps.S with 96% similarity]
reactos/hal/halx86/mp/mpsboot.asm [moved from reactos/hal/halx86/mpsboot.asm with 100% similarity]
reactos/hal/halx86/mp/mpsirql.c [moved from reactos/hal/halx86/mpsirql.c with 99% similarity]
reactos/hal/halx86/mp/processor_mp.c [moved from reactos/hal/halx86/mp.c with 99% similarity]
reactos/hal/halx86/mp/resource_mp.c [new file with mode: 0644]
reactos/hal/halx86/up/.cvsignore [new file with mode: 0644]
reactos/hal/halx86/up/Makefile [new file with mode: 0644]
reactos/hal/halx86/up/halinit_up.c [new file with mode: 0644]
reactos/hal/halx86/up/halup.rc [moved from reactos/hal/halx86/halx86up.rc with 58% similarity]
reactos/include/ddk/kefuncs.h
reactos/tools/helper.mk
reactos/tools/mkconfig.c